Видео ролики бесплатно онлайн

Смотреть узбек видео

Официальный сайт avufa 24/7/365

Смотреть видео бесплатно

main 05.05.2010 15:33

Tips & tricksCisco Packet Tracer и Ubuntu (убогие шрифты)

PT_Small.jpgCisco Packet Tracer - это программа для симуляции сети с использованием оборудования компании juniper Cisco. Данный программный комплес предназначен для обучения студентов в рамках программы сетевых академий Cisco, например CCNA Discovery/Exploration.
Программа является проприетарной, но доступна для операционной системы Linux.

Именно о Linux версии этой прекрасной программы я хочу поговорить в продолжении данного поста.

Программа очень полезна для студентов и преподавателей, при обучении и самообучении. Под Linux была написана с использованием библиотеки qt3.

С программой можно работать сразу после установки, но выглядит она ужасно. Именно этот ужас я и хочу исправить.

Для начала шрифты.
- Они отвратительны!
Точнее нет, PT использует Micro$oft-ные (Arial, Tahoma, Verdana...), и они попросту отсутствуют. Проблема шрифтов частично решается установкой пакета ttf-mscorefonts-installer
sudo aptitude install ttf-mscorefonts-installer
Их установка делает работу более приятной, но шрифты не сглаживаются и работать, всё ещё, не комфортно.

Решение проблем

Однажды, давным-давно, вчера, я задался целью устранить эту проблему. Именно тогда я и узнал, что Packet Tracer написан с использованием qt3. Но в процессе установки, qt3 в зависимостях не требовался.

Случайно узнал, что Packet Tracer запускается скриптом, а не бинарником, как я думал.
Просмотр файла скрипта /usr/local/PacketTracer5/packettracer

1
2
3
4
5
6
7
8
9
#!/bin/bash

echo Starting Packet Tracer 5.3

PTDIR=/usr/local/PacketTracer5
<b> export LD_LIBRARY_PATH=$PTDIR/lib</b>
pushd $PTDIR/bin > /dev/null
./PacketTracer5 $@ > /dev/null 2>&1
popd > /dev/null


Показал, что Packet Tracer тянет свои библиотеки из собственно каталога. (/usr/local/PacketTracer5/lib/)

Первой мыслью было закомментировать строку export LD_LIBRARY_PATH=$PTDIR/lib, что и было сделано. Но Packet Tracer перестал запускаться, что в общем-то логично, потому, что нет qt3!

Решено было поставить qt3 из репозитория, но случайно наткнулся на пакет libqt4-qt3support, из названия которого можно понять, что это пакет поддержки qt3 при наличии qt4.

Qt4 у меня есть, кажется он поставился когда я ставил Skype.

Тут то и было сделано открытие, установка этого пакет решает 99% проблем интерфейса Packet Tracert.
sudo aptitude install libqt4-qt3support
После чего, можно спокойно запускать PT и получить сглаживание, да и ещё тему оформления.


Тэги: cisco packet tracer ubuntu
+ 4 -
Похожие Поделиться

xtavras 05.05.2010 15:54 #
+ 0 -
А почему juniper зачеркнут? у них же вроде своя ОС.
З.Ы. Все никак не засяду за учебник по CCNA )
main 05.05.2010 15:56 #
+ 0 -
Ну Juniper какбэ конкурент.
Не обращайте внимания, это у меня юмор такой.
razum2um 05.05.2010 18:52 #
+ 0 -
><
только-только выпилил qt3support...
:)
mhspace 05.05.2010 19:29 #
+ 0 -
Кто-нибудь в курсе как его запустить под amd64?
Aesdana 06.05.2010 07:58 #
+ 0 -
Не в курсе, сейчас попробую и отпишусь.
main 06.05.2010 18:24 #
+ 0 -
Очень просто, качаете с сайта .bin и запускаете.

Вам предлагают EULA но Вы ничего не делаете.

Заходите в /tmp/ находите там deb пакет и устанавливаете его при помощи dpkg.
Возможно используете --force-architecture

Если что, пишите.
main 06.05.2010 18:25 #
+ 0 -
Под Ubuntu64 запускается 100%. Проверено.
Aesdana 06.05.2010 08:10 #
+ 0 -
Ну вот так всегда.
sudo: dpkg: command not found

Serieria 09.12.2010 11:26 #
+ 0 -
У меня в версии 5.3.1 вообще шрифтов нету О_о
Просто черные квадраты везде вместо их. Решилось комментированием строки
export LD_LIBRARY_PATH=$PTDIR/libв /usr/local/bin/packettracer

В хорошем качестве hd видео

Онлайн видео бесплатно


Смотреть русское с разговорами видео

Online video HD

Видео скачать на телефон

Русские фильмы бесплатно

Full HD video online

Смотреть видео онлайн

Смотреть HD видео бесплатно

School смотреть онлайн